Jan 18 - Shipbuilder STX Europe AS made a statement concerning speculation it is selling part of the business to an Asian buyer. It confirmed that as part of its "assessment of available strategies" it is exploring the viability of a sale of shares in the company and has retained investment banks JPMorgan Chase Bank in Hong Kong and Standard Chartered Securities in Korea. "However, at this juncture STX Europe emphasizes that there is no certainty that a sale of shares will take place," the statement added. STX Europe comprises six shipyards in Finland, France and Norway in addition to nine shipyards belonging to STX OSV Holdings.
